The detector is a QVGA (320 x 240 pixels) detector and there happen to be three various variations as being the pixel pitch has minimized. The main technology used a detector with 38 micron pixels, the next 25 micron pixels along with the third generation works by using 17 micron pixels. The sphere of watch improved concerning the 1st and 2nd variations, but all three methods Have got a equivalent discipline of view. The focal size and f/range of the optics changed With all the pixel and pitch and it is these changes that we are going to take a look at.

With The existing move available in the market to detectors by using a twelve micron pixel pitch a fourth era process is currently attainable. There's presently no fourth generation automotive product offered in large quantity output, and so it really is fascinating to take a position what a fourth generation program could appear like. We can easily postulate that the image functionality could get even nearer to the absolute diffraction limit, but it is currently very clear that there is limited chance for improvement Within this location.
